Procurement Automation & Operations Specialist
About the role
The Procurement Automation & Operations Specialist is the automation engineering and analytics owner within Tarkett North America’s Strategic Procurement function. This role backs up the Procurement Operations & Process Improvement Specialist on PR/PO execution and leads automation building, Power Automate, RPA, AI Builder, Copilot Studio, and BOT solutions, along with procurement reporting, savings tracking, price impact, PPI, and market intelligence across all procurement categories.
Responsibilities
- Serves as trained backup to the Procurement Operations & Process Improvement Specialist on PR/PO execution—covers overflow, absence, and surge volume across all procurement categories.
- Maintains full SAP/SRM buying proficiency to execute PR/PO independently when covering for the Procurement Operations & Process Improvement Specialist; applies procurement policy and buying judgment consistent with established standards.
- Routes non-contracted spend decisions in partnership with Category Managers.
- Designs, builds, validates, deploys, and sustains automation solutions using Power Automate, RPA platforms (Precisely Automate Studio, UiPath), AI Builder, Copilot Studio, and BOT solutions—translating scoped requirements from the Procurement Operations & Process Improvement Specialist into working, sustained solutions targeting the highest-friction P2P workflows.
- Owns the full automation lifecycle: current-state process documentation, solution design, build, UAT, deployment, and ongoing bot monitoring and maintenance.
- Surfaces automation opportunities from daily operational work; develops structured proposals for the Procurement Operations & Process Improvement Specialist to evaluate and prioritize.
- Executes automation and process improvement projects as assigned by the Process Improvement leads—owns delivery from kickoff through sustainment with no abandoned projects.
- Supports Celonis-driven improvement initiatives by providing operational transaction context and executing assigned corrective process actions.
- Contributes directly to Tarkett's digital procurement system implementation—supports current-state documentation, process readiness, and data quality work required for platform deployment.
- Maintains comprehensive SOP and process map library in SharePoint; ensures documentation precedes any process change or automation deployment.
- Maintains P2P KPI dashboards; surfaces exception trends, performance anomalies, and systemic issues with supporting data to the Process Improvement lead.
- Supports maintenance of the Tarkett SharePoint Procurement site, MS Teams procurement files, and supplier contract storage system.
- Owns and produces the monthly procurement reporting package—delivered on time, accurate, and formatted for leadership consumption.
- Produces spend analytics and spend reporting; identifies trends, anomalies, and areas of concentration that inform category and sourcing strategy.
- Continuously improves reporting outputs as team needs evolve; proactively suggests new analyses and views that add decision-making value; partners with the Procurement Analytics & Data Governance Specialist on Power BI data accuracy and model changes.
- Owns the procurement savings tracker—designs, builds, and maintains the authoritative record of captured and validated savings across categories; produces regular savings reports for leadership with consistent, defensible methodology.
- Tracks and reports price impact—monitors and quantifies the financial impact of price changes across the indirect spend portfolio; identifies variances and provides analysis to support category and sourcing decisions.
- Tracks and reports PPI (Product Price Index) movements relevant to Tarkett’s indirect spend categories; integrates PPI data into market intelligence outputs and savings validation methodology.
- Compiles and maintains market intelligence—aggregates external category data, pricing indices, and supplier market inputs on a regular cadence to support procurement strategy and sourcing decisions.
- Performs the monthly Finance alignment call—prepares materials, presents savings and price impact data, and maintains a clear record of commitments and follow-up items.
Qualifications
- Bachelor's degree in Business, Supply Chain, Information Systems, or a related field.
- 3+ years of hands-on ERP procurement experience (SAP preferred)—fully autonomous P2P execution required from day one.
- Power Automate proficiency required from day one—demonstrated ability to build, deploy, and maintain automated workflows in Power Automate targeting P2P processes; specific built-and-deployed examples required at interview.
- Disciplined process documentation practice—SOPs and process maps completed before changes are made, maintained in SharePoint as an ongoing standard.
- Proven track record of completing automation or improvement projects through full deployment and sustainment—not just scoping or ideation.
- Strong analytical capability: Excel proficiency, data pattern identification, and procurement KPI interpretation.
- The ability to work independently.
Preferred Experience
- RPA platform depth: Precisely Automate Studio or UiPath—full bot lifecycle management including design, build, testing, deployment, and monitoring.
- AI-powered automation experience: Microsoft AI Builder, Copilot Studio, or equivalent applied to procurement or finance workflows.
- BOT + AI integration: combining RPA with document intelligence, NLP, or ML-based decision logic to handle unstructured P2P data.
- Celonis or process mining tool experience for process analysis and conformance checking.
- Power BI dashboard development or monitoring experience.
- ReadSoft PDAP or comparable invoice workflow and exception management platform.
- Certifications: CPSM, CPP, UiPath Certified Professional, Microsoft Power Platform (PL-100/PL-200), or Microsoft AI (AI-900/AI-102).
- SQL experience for data extraction and analysis.
- Advanced Excel skills including Macros, Power Query, and Power Pivot for data transformation and analysis.

Who we are
Tarkett is a worldwide leader in innovative and sustainable flooring and sport surface solutions, generating turnover of €3.3 billion in 2025. The Group has close to 12,000 employees, 25 R&D centers, 8 recycling centers and 33 production sites. Tarkett creates and manufactures solutions for hospitals, schools, housing, hotels, offices, stores and sports fields, serving customers in over 100 countries. To build “The Way to Better Floors,” the Group is committed to circular economy and sustainability, in line with its Tarkett Human-Conscious Design® approach.
